//绘制节点
private void DrawJunction(OpenGL gl, float halfLength, float halfWidth, float halfHeight, Color fillColor)
{
const int stacks = 32;
const int slices = 32;
// 设置椭球体的中心点坐标
float x0 = this.Position.X;
float y0 = this.Position.Y;
float z0 = this.Position.Z;
// 设置椭球体的半轴长
float a = halfLength;
float b = halfWidth;
float c = halfHeight;
gl.Color(fillColor.R / 255f, fillColor.G / 255f, fillColor.B / 255f);
for (int i = 0; i < stacks; i++)
{
float lat0 = ((float)i / (float)stacks - 0.5f) * (float)MathF.PI;
float z0_ = (float)MathF.Sin(lat0);
float zr0 = (float)MathF.Cos(lat0);
float lat1 = ((float)(i + 1) / (float)stacks - 0.5f) * (float)MathF.PI;
float z1_ = (float)MathF.Sin(lat1);
float zr1 = (float)MathF.Cos(lat1);
gl.Begin(SharpGL.OpenGL.GL_TRIANGLE_STRIP);
for (int j = 0; j <= slices; j++)
{
float lng = ((float)j / (float)slices) * 2.0f * (float)MathF.PI;
// 根据椭球体方程计算顶点坐标并加上中心点坐标
float x = a * (float)MathF.Cos(lng) * zr0 + x0;
float y = b * (float)MathF.Sin(lng) * zr0 + y0;
float z = c * z0_ + z0;
gl.Color(1.0f, 0.0f, 0.0f);
gl.Vertex(x, y, z);
x = a * (float)MathF.Cos(lng) * zr1 + x0;
y = b * (float)MathF.Sin(lng) * zr1 + y0;
z = c * z1_ + z0;
gl.Color(1.0f, 0.0f, 0.0f);
gl.Vertex(x, y, z);
}
gl.End();
}
}
